@charset "utf-8";
/* WaWaYaYa OnLineService*/

body{
	margin:0px 0px 0px 0px;
	font-size:12px;
	text-align:left;
	font-family: Arial, Helvetica, sans-serif,"宋体";
	background:#7CD9E8 url(../images/bg_all.jpg) repeat-x;
	}
/*通用*/
#fl{
	margin:0px;
	float:left;
	}
#fr{
	margin:0px;
	float:right;
	}
/* 全局*/
#all{
    float:left;
	clear:both;
	width:100%;
	word-break:break-all;
	margin:0px;
	overflow:hidden;
	}
#allbg{
	clear:both;
	width:980px;
	margin-left:auto;
	margin-right:auto;
	word-break:break-all;
	}
/*头部*/
#top{
	width:980px;
	height:83px;
	float:left;
	background:url(../images/bg_top.jpg) top left no-repeat;
	}	
#menu{
    float:right;
	margin-top:65px;
	margin-right:15px!important;
	margin-right:5px;
	color:#FFFFFF;
	font-family:宋体;
	}
#menu a{
	color:#FFFFFF;
	font-family:宋体;
	text-decoration:none;
	}	
#menu a:hover{
    color:#DBEEFD;
	font-family:宋体;
	text-decoration:none;
	}	
	
		
/*中间部分*/
#middle{
	clear:both;
	width:952px;
	margin-left:10px;
	float:left;
	}
  #middle_a{
	  width:952px;
	  height:36px;
	  padding-top:10px;
	  margin:0px;
	  background:url(../images/bg_middle_a.gif)  #04C5D5 no-repeat;
	  float:left;
      }
      /*登陆前*/  
      #login_before{
	  float:right;
	  width:570px;
	  margin-right:5px;
      }
	  .username{
	  border:1px solid #11859F;
	  height:14px;
	  width:100px;
	  color:#333;
	  }
	  .code{
	  border:1px solid #11859F;
	  height:14px;
	  width:60px;
	  color:#333;
	  }
	  .login_table{
	  text-align:left;
	  height:20px;
	  width:570px;
	  border:0; 
	  cellspacing:0; 
	  cellpadding:0;
	  color:#fff;
	  }
      /*登陆后*/  
      #login_after{
	  float:right;
	  height:25px;
	  line-height:17px;
	  margin-right:20px;
	  margin-top:10px;
	  width:200px;
	  color:#000000;
      }
  #middle_b{
	  width:920px;
	  float:left;
	  background:#04C5D5;
	  border-left:1px solid #E6F8FB;
	  border-right:1px solid #E6F8FB;
	  border-bottom:1px solid #E6F8FB;
	  padding-bottom:18px;
	  padding-top:0px;
	  margin:0px;
	  padding-left:15px;
	  padding-right:15px;
	  clear:both;
      }
  #middle_b_bg{
      clear:both;
	  width:920px;
	  float:left;
	  background:#04C5D5;
      }
	  /*左*/
	  #middle_b_l{
	  width:254px;
	  float:left;
	  background:#fff url(../images/bg_left.gif) repeat-x top;
	  border:1px solid #009FAB;
	  word-break:break-all;
	  padding-top:20px;
	  padding-bottom:10px;
      }
	  #middle_b_l_bg{
	  width:246px;
	  padding-left:4px;
	  padding-right:4px;
	  float:left;
	  word-break:break-all;
      }
	  #middle_b_l_title_A{
	  width:226px;
	  height:20px;
	  float:left;
	  word-break:break-all;
	  background:#B4B4B4 url(../images/icon_myQ.gif) left top no-repeat;
	  line-height:18px;
	  color:#fff;
	  font-weight:bold;
	  padding-left:20px;
      }
	  #middle_b_l_detail_A{
	  width:246px;
	  float:left;
	  word-break:break-all;
	  text-align:center;
	  color:red;
	  text-align:center;
	  line-height:26px;
	  margin-bottom:10px;
      }
	  
      #detail_top5{
	  width:236px;
	  line-height:20px;
	  color:#057B90;
	  font-size:12px;
	  font-weight:400;
	  word-break:break-all;
	  margin-top:5px;
	  }
	  #detail_top5 a{ 
	  color:#057B90;
	  font-size:12px;
	  font-weight:400;
	  text-decoration:none;
	  }
	  #detail_top5 a:hover{ 
	  color:#0068C2;
	  font-size:12px;
	  font-weight:400;
	  text-decoration:none;
	  }
	  #detail_top5 ul{
	  padding:0px;
	  margin:0px;
	  list-style-type:none;
	  }
	  #detail_top5 li{
	  width:230px;
	  background:url(../images/icon_disc.gif) 0px 5px no-repeat;
	  padding-left:10px;
	  word-break:break-all;
	  text-align:left;
	  }
	  
	  #question{
	  width:226px;
	  line-height:20px;
	  color:#666;
	  word-break:break-all;
	  background:url(../images/icon_quesion.gif) no-repeat top left;
	  padding-left:20px;
	  text-align:left;
	  float:left;
	  margin-top:5px;
	  }
	  #answer{
	  width:206px;
	  margin-left:10px;
	  color:#008C02;
	  word-break:break-all;
	  text-align:left;
	  float:left;
	  }
	  #answer a{
	  line-height:20px;
	  color:#008C02;
	  text-decoration:none;
	  }
	  #answer a:hover{
	  line-height:20px;
	  color:#008C02;
	  text-decoration:underline;
	  }
	  #morequestion{
	  width:196px;
	  line-height:20px;
	  color:#FA5D00;
	  word-break:break-all;
	  background:url(../images/icon_morequesion.gif) no-repeat top left;
	  padding-left:20px;
	  float:left;
	  text-align:left;
	  margin-top:5px;
	  }
	  #morequestion a{
	  line-height:20px;
	  color:#FA5D00;
	  text-decoration:none;
	  }
	  #morequestion a:hover{
	  line-height:20px;
	  color:#FA5D00;
	  text-decoration:underline;
	  }
	  
	  
	  
	  	  
	 
	 
	  
	  /*右*/
	  #middle_b_r{
	  width:660px;
	  float:right;
	  background:#fff url(../images/bg_right.gif) repeat-x top;
	  border:1px solid #009FAB;
	  padding:20px 0 10px 0;
	  margin:0px;
      }
	  #middle_b_r_bg{
	  width:660px;
	  float:right;
      }
	  /*右-A*/
	  #middle_b_r_A{
	  width:614px;
	  height:112px;
	  float:left;
	  margin-bottom:10px;
	  margin-left:5px!important;
	  margin-left:3px;
	  background:#F9F9F9;
	  border:4px solid #E5E5E5;
	  word-break:break-all;
	  }
	 
	 

	  /*右-D*/
	  #middle_b_r_D{
	  width:633px;
	  height:76px;
	  float:left;
	  margin-left:5px!important;
	  margin-left:3px;
	  margin-top:10px;
	  margin-bottom:10px;
	  word-break:break-all;
	  border:1px solid #AEAEAC;
	  }
	  /*右-空行*/
	  #middle_b_r_K1{
	  width:645px;
	  float:left;
	  margin-left:20px!important;
	  margin-left:10px;
	  margin-bottom:25px;
	  word-break:break-all;
	  }
	  	  
/*底部*/	
#btm{
	clear:both;
	width:990px;
	float:left;
	text-align:center;
	color:#056870;
	line-height:18px;
	margin-top:5px;
	word-break:break-all;
	}

.english_font{
   font-family:Arial, Helvetica, sans-serif;
   font-size:11px;
   }
   
.leftheight_index{
   height:580px;  
   }
.rightheight_index{
   height:580px;  
   } 
.leftheight_listpage{
   height:445px;  
   }   
.rightheight_listpage{
   height:445px;  
   } 
.leftheight_wttjpage{
   height:515px;  
   }   
.rightheight_wttjpage{
   height:515px;  
   }     
.leftheight_help01{
   height:2080px;  
   }   
.rightheight_help01{
   height:2080px;  
   }    
.leftheight_help03{
   height:1600px;  
   }   
.rightheight_help03{
   height:1600px;  
   } 
.leftheight_help04{
   height:1190px;  
   }   
.rightheight_help04{
   height:1190px;  
   }    
   
/*以下是针对2级页面的补充项*/
	  #listtitle_zhyw{
	  width:610px;
	  height:50px;
	  float:left;
	  padding-left:30px;
	  margin-left:5px!important;
	  margin-left:3px;
	  margin-bottom:5px;
	  padding-bottom:15px;
	  background:#fff url(../images/img_title1.gif) center left no-repeat;
	  word-break:break-all;
	  border-bottom:1px dashed #C4C4C4;
	  }
	  #listtitle_tjQ{
	  width:615px;
	  height:50px;
	  float:left;
	  padding-left:30px;
	  margin-left:5px!important;
	  margin-left:3px;
	  margin-bottom:5px;
	  padding-bottom:15px;
	  background:#fff url(../images/img_tiwen.gif) center left no-repeat;
	  word-break:break-all;
	  border-bottom:1px dashed #C4C4C4;
	  }
	  #listtitle_land{
	  width:615px;
	  height:50px;
	  float:left;
	  padding-left:30px;
	  margin-left:5px!important;
	  margin-left:3px;
	  margin-bottom:5px;
	  padding-bottom:15px;
	  background:#fff url(../images/img_title2.gif) center left no-repeat;
	  word-break:break-all;
	  border-bottom:1px dashed #C4C4C4;
	  }
	  #listtitle_space{
	  width:615px;
	  height:50px;
	  float:left;
	  padding-left:30px;
	  margin-left:5px!important;
	  margin-left:3px;
	  margin-bottom:5px;
	  padding-bottom:15px;
	  background:#fff url(../images/img_title3.gif) center left no-repeat;
	  word-break:break-all;
	  border-bottom:1px dashed #C4C4C4;
	  }
	  #listtitle_learn{
	  width:615px;
	  height:50px;
	  float:left;
	  padding-left:30px;
	  margin-left:5px!important;
	  margin-left:3px;
	  margin-bottom:5px;
	  padding-bottom:15px;
	  background:#fff url(../images/img_title4.gif) center left no-repeat;
	  word-break:break-all;
	  border-bottom:1px dashed #C4C4C4;
	  }
	  #listtitle_search{
	  width:615px;
	  height:50px;
	  float:left;
	  padding-left:30px;
	  margin-left:5px!important;
	  margin-left:3px;
	  margin-bottom:5px;
	  padding-bottom:15px;
	  background:#fff url(../images/img_searchtitle.gif) center left no-repeat;
	  word-break:break-all;
	  border-bottom:1px dashed #C4C4C4;
	  }
	  #location{
	  text-align:right;
	  height:20px;
	  float:right;
	  width:400px;
	  line-height:20px;
	  color:#666;
	  margin-top:25px;
	  }
	  #location a{
	  line-height:20px;
	  color:#666;
	  text-decoration:none;
	  }
   	  #location a:hover{
	  line-height:20px;
	  color:#CE3030;
	  text-decoration:none;
	  }
	  
	  
	  /*以下只针对问题提交页*/
	  #wttj{
	  width:600px;
	  height:350px;
	  float:left;
	  padding-left:30px;
	  padding-right:10px;
	  margin-left:5px!important;
	  margin-left:3px;
	  margin-bottom:5px;
	  word-break:break-all;
	  border-bottom:1px dashed #C4C4C4;
	  padding-bottom:5px;
	  }
	  .wttj_table{
	  line-height:24px;
	  text-align:left;
	  }
	  .wttj_t1{
	  width:475px;
	  height:16px;
	  border:1px solid #ccc;
	  color:#666666;
	  line-height:20px;	  
	  }
	  .wttj_t2{
	  width:475px;
	  height:200px;
	  border:1px solid #ccc;
	  color:#666666;
	  line-height:20px;
	  }
	  .wttj_t3{
	  width:150px;
	  height:16px;
	  border:1px solid #ccc;
	  color:#666666;
	  }
	  .wttj_t4{
	  width:20px;
	  height:20px;
	  color:#666666;
	  }
	  .wttj_t5{
	  width:100px;
	  height:16px;
	  border:1px solid #ccc;
	  color:#666666;
	  }
	  
	  
	  /*以下只针正文页*/

	  
	  #detail_all{
	  width:610px;
	  float:left;
	  padding-left:30px;
	  padding-right:10px;
      margin-left:5px!important;
	  margin-left:3px;
	  margin-bottom:5px;
	  word-break:break-all;
	  padding-bottom:5px;
	  }
	  #questiontitle{
	  width:580px;
	  float:left;
	  word-break:break-all;
	  line-height:26px;
	  font-size:14px;
	  font-weight:bold;
	  color:#000000;
	  background:url(../images/icon_wttj.gif) no-repeat left;
	  padding-left:20px;
	  } 
	  #questiondetail{
	  width:580px;
	  float:left;
	  border:1px solid #ddd;
	  word-break:break-all;
	  padding:5px;
	  }
	    #questiondetail_text{
		line-height:20px;
		word-break:break-all;
		width:570px;
		padding:5px;
		color:#333;
		}
		#questiondetail_img{
		line-height:18px;
		width:580px;
		word-break:break-all;
		text-align:center;
		margin-bottom:5px;
		}
	  #question_from1{
	  width:580px;
	  float:left;
	  word-break:break-all;
	  line-height:20px;
	  font-size:12px;
	  color:#616161;
	  padding-left:20px;
	  }  
	  #question_from2{
	  width:580px;
	  float:left;
	  word-break:break-all;
	  line-height:20px;
	  font-size:12px;
	  color:#616161;
	  padding-left:20px;
	  } 
	  
	  
	  #answertitle{
	  width:580px;
	  float:left;
	  word-break:break-all;
	  line-height:26px;
	  font-size:12px;
	  font-weight:bold;
	  color:#2F9A00;
	  background:url(../images/icon_answer.gif) no-repeat left;
	  padding-left:20px;
	  } 
	  #answerdetail{
	  width:580px;
	  float:left;
	  border:1px solid #ddd;
	  word-break:break-all;
	  padding:5px;
	  background-color:#EEFFD8;
	  }
	    #answerdetail_text{
		line-height:20px;
		word-break:break-all;
		color:#2A5E00;
		width:570px;
		padding:5px;
		}
		#answerdetail_img{
		line-height:18px;
		width:580px;
		word-break:break-all;
		text-align:center;
		margin-bottom:5px;
		}
	  
	  #wanttoask{
	  width:590px;
	  float:left;
	  padding-top:10px;
	  word-break:break-all;
	  border-top:1px dashed #C4C4C4;
	  text-align:center;
	  margin-top:10px;
	  }  
	  
	  
	  
   
